Output 99689af5037793f190c91f046eda114b3d117cb5a08abcfa97a041da94859f46:0

value
18372805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54bc64bf6b6b4d7758353caf3e4766fbed6e3cda OP_EQUALVERIFY OP_CHECKSIG
address
18j3SvkkhJ1juZBG1bqKo6CtVteycVdtqV
transaction
99689af5037793f190c91f046eda114b3d117cb5a08abcfa97a041da94859f46
spent
true